2012-02-22 3 views
0

現在、PHPを使用して最終合計メソッドを作成しようとしています。いいえそうfinalTotalfinal total method PHP結果

メソッドが作業を行い、最終的な量がしかし計算され、私は$ finalTotal変数を定義する方法がわからないです:

お知らせ:未定義の変数これまでのところ私は、次のコードは、このエラーを取得しておきますエラーが発生します。任意のヒントをいただければ幸いです。ここで

コード

 $tot1=$row['productvalue']*$value; 

         $finalTotal +=$tot1; 
        } 
    echo $finalTotal; 

ある任意のヒントを

+0

あなたのフルコードは何ですか? – kapa

答えて

2

はあなたが前finalTotal初期化していることを確認してください高く評価されています。

$fintalTotal = 0; 

あなたの操作を実行します。あなたはこのよう

$finalTotal=0; 
//your loop 
$tot1=$row['productvalue']*$value; 
// rest of code 
+0

初期化を間違ったセクションに入れます;)乾杯 – user1060187

+0

それを実際の範囲で定義します。 – Wrikken

+1

PHPの可変スコープはブロックベースではありません。深くネストされたif/whatever構造体内の変数を定義することは重要ではありません。関数/包含スクリプト内のスコープ内にまだあります。 –

0

。この場合、0に0

0

を追加する場合には、少なくともIMO、あなたの変数を初期化するために、常に良い方法は何